Seeing a therapist can have various advantages for an individual’s psychological health and wellbeing. Here are some of the benefits of seeing a therapist from a mental perspective:
Increased self-awareness
One of the primary benefits of seeing a therapist is increased self-awareness. A therapist can help you identify patterns in your ideas, feelings, and behaviors, as well as the underlying beliefs and values that drive them. By ending up being more aware of these patterns, you can get a deeper understanding of yourself and your inspirations, which can lead to personal growth and development.
Enhanced emotional regulation
Psychological regulation is the ability to manage and control one’s emotions in an adaptive and healthy way. Seeing a therapist can help people learn and practice emotional regulation strategies, such as deep breathing and mindfulness, that can be handy in decreasing and handling challenging emotions tension.

Decreased signs of mental illness
Therapy can also work in reducing signs of mental disorder, such as depression, anxiety, and trauma (PTSD). Therapists use evidence-based treatments, such as cognitive-behavioral treatment (CBT), dialectical behavior modification (DBT), and eye movement desensitization and reprocessing (EMDR), to help individuals manage symptoms and enhance their overall lifestyle.
